Talking need more roar for my 350

Can some one help l have a 350slk 2006 love the car but very disappointed be the lack of sound from the exhaust system can anyone give me so details of what l can do to make it roar a bit more and still keep my manufactures warranty

How about Green Air Filters? These improve fuel economy, gives a slight increase in the roar (this is quite subjective, as the sound of the exhaust is in the rear and it may be as loud as you want it tobe from the cockpit) and are easily removed and replaced with OEM air filters prior to service, and thus avoid the warranty issue.
